  • GeForce 9800M GTX SLI has 275% more power consumption, than Quadro P600.
  • Quadro P600 has 1 GB more memory, than GeForce 9800M GTX SLI.
  • GeForce 9800M GTX SLI is used in Laptops, and Quadro P600 - in Desktops.
  • GeForce 9800M GTX SLI is build with G9x architecture, and Quadro P600 - with Pascal.
  • Core clock speed of Quadro P600 is 930 MHz higher, than GeForce 9800M GTX SLI.
  • GeForce 9800M GTX SLI is manufactured by 65 nm process technology, and Quadro P600 - by 14 nm process technology.
  • Memory clock speed of Quadro P600 is 4212 MHz higher, than GeForce 9800M GTX SLI.
